Avast is one of the most popular anti-virus software programs, and has earned a reputation for providing excellent security against online threats. The free version comes with all the tools to monitor your system in relation to viruses and scans the system for network threats monitoring your network blocking any suspicious actions, downloading, as well as providing the VPN service that is designed to ensure safe surfing around. The paid version also includes additional security features, like a file shredder for documents that are sensitive and firewall protection against intrusions from outsiders.

Avast’s antivirus software employs an analysis based on heuristics to assess the behavior of viruses documented to determine safe types of viruses and eliminate them immediately. This is much more effective than the signature sources used by the majority of unique anti virus courses. It also has a sandbox that runs suspicious applications inside a completely virtual environment to stop their impact on the main system.
